For the second year in a row, Team Summer dove headfirst into the icy waters of the Alpharetta Polar Bear Plunge! Hosted by the Alpharetta Rotary Club, this chilly challenge invites anyone brave enough—or crazy enough—to form a team, rally donations, and take the plunge for a great cause. Friends, family, and supporters cheer as participants jump into freezing cold water, all in the name of charity!

This year, Team Summer was represented by six incredible kids, ages 12 to 15. Three were returning veterans from last year, and the other three were new to the plunge, willing to jump in and experience the icy adventure for the first time!

The days leading up to the plunge brought some of the coldest weather of the winter, so that water was COLD! But our brave polar bears were undeterred!

Before taking the plunge, they huddled together for a big group hug—and maybe a little pep talk. With hearts racing, they got ready to leap into the icy water.

Up on the high dive, the anticipation was almost as intense as the cold water below. No backing out now—it was go time!

From flips to cannonballs, our polar bears hit the freezing water with style!

Even shivering from the icy plunge, their smiles kept everyone cheering.

We are incredibly proud of these kids for raising more than $3,000 for Team Summer. This event was about so much more than jumping into frigid water. It was about courage, teamwork, and determination. These kids proved that no challenge is too big when you’re freezin’ for a reason!
